Output 3065082c4c7b1d2c074ae88cd527e50d7a1065b02b28f68784536faf096beb0e:1

value
31736445964
script pubkey
OP_0 OP_PUSHBYTES_20 507bf7eaae0fd703dedefb5d731b40c9d59e0df9
address
tb1q2pal064wplts8hk7ldwhxx6qe82eur0ekn4h7f
transaction
3065082c4c7b1d2c074ae88cd527e50d7a1065b02b28f68784536faf096beb0e